Services Offered by Residential Window Installers
Professional residential window installers use a variety of services, including:
Window Replacement: Removing old windows and installing new ones. This typically includes evaluating existing frames and making sure appropriate fit for new windows.
New Construction Installation: Installing windows in newly built homes or additions, frequently working carefully with contractors to make sure compatibility with the total style.
Window Repair: Fixing or replacing parts of existing windows, such as seals, sashes, and glass panes, to extend the window's life-span.
Custom Window Installation: Creating and setting up distinct window styles based on specific architectural designs or house owner preferences.
Window Upgrades: Upgrading existing windows with energy-efficient glazing, storm windows, or additional insulation.

Just how much does it cost to set up new windows?
The cost of window installation can vary extensively depending upon factors such as window type, materials, number of windows, and labor costs. On average, property owners can an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window.
2. How long does window installation take?
The installation time can vary based on the number of windows being changed and the complexity of the task. Typically, a professional group can set up 10-15 windows in a single day.
3. What are the benefits of energy-efficient windows?
Energy-efficient windows can minimize energy expenses by lessening heat loss in winter and heat gain in summer season, boost indoor convenience, decrease carbon footprint, and might get approved for tax credits or local rebates.
4. Should I set up windows myself or work with a professional?
While DIY installation can conserve money, incorrect installation can lead to substantial issues, consisting of air leakages and damage to the window or frame. It is usually suggested to work with a professional for ideal results.
5. Do window installers also change window frames?
Numerous window installers provide frame replacement as part of their services, particularly if the existing frames are damaged or not compatible with the new windows.
